Welcome to Wrexham Season 1 Episode 7 – Wide World of Wales – In this “very special episode”, Ryan Reynolds and Rob McElhenney take us through on a tour of Wales – and TV show formats. – Stream Welcome to Wrexham Season 1 Episode 7 Online for Free – Watch Welcome to Wrexham Season 1 Full Episode 7 Free – OnionPlay Official